The generation of magnetic fields by thermal convection in rotating spherical shells has been simulated numerically in the case of Prandtl numbers of the order unity and Taylor numbers of the order 108. Regular and chaotic dipolar dynamos, hemispherical dynamos and quadrupolar dynamos have been found in different regions of the parameter space depending mainly on the magnetic Prandtl number Pm. The important role played by relaxation oscillations of the convection field is emphasized.
